Webanatomy. saddle shaped. ligament support. plantar support is by the superficial and deep inferior calcaneocuboid ligaments. superior support is by the lateral limb of the bifurcate ligamant. motion. inversion of subtalar joint locks the transverse tarsal joint. allows for a stable hindfoot/midfoot for toe-off. WebThe foot anatomy includes bones, joints, muscles, tendons, and ligaments. Ligaments are soft tissue made of collagen and attach bone to bone. On the lateral or outside of the ankle, three major ligaments run from the lateral malleolus of the fibula.
